This issue affects legacy SoftBank Wi-Fi connection software on specific SoftBank, Disney Mobile, and WILLCOM devices. The software could connect to access points improperly, letting someone on or controlling an 802.11 network obtain sensitive information. It is old and carrier-specific, but exposed legacy fleets should treat it as a data-leak risk. Exposure is most likely in organizations still using or storing legacy Japanese SoftBank, Disney Mobile, or WILLCOM Android, Windows Mobile, 3G handset, or mobile Wi-Fi router devices with the named software installed. Prioritize this when legacy SoftBank-connected mobile assets remain in use, especially where they handle credentials, customer data, or corporate email. For most modern environments without those devices, urgency is low but inventory confirmation is still worthwhile. Mitigation focus: Inventory legacy SoftBank, Disney Mobile, and WILLCOM devices and mobile Wi-Fi routers.; Confirm Android Wi-Fi application is version 1.7.1 or later where applicable.; Confirm Windows Mobile WISPrClient is version 1.3.1 or later where applicable..
